Red River Gorge Rock Climbs - Second Edition
Written by Ray Ellington, this is the 2nd Edition of the fully comprehensive color guide to the Red River Gorge, Kentucky. This revised and updated edition describes over 1600 climbs, including over 300 previously undocumented pitches in Muir Valley and the Pendergrass-Murray Recreational Preserve.

Red River Gorge, Rock Climbs also showcases the region's climbing with hundreds of color photographs, including stunning action shots from Simon Carter, Dawn Kish, Jim Thornburg, Peter McDermott, Wes Allen, and Scott James.
